Sorry, I don't have it. But if you're looking for a general purpose word processor, you might want to consider OpenOffice. It's word processor is a lot like Word, and best of all it's free (GPLed). It and the packages with it (spreadsheet, 'powerpoint', etc) are fully compatible with Microsoft files.<br /><br />The download is around 86MB, so forgeddaboutit if you're connected via a modem. You may want to consider taking the 1.9 beta for now, as 2.0 seems to be very close to being done. That means the current beta version is almost cleaned up enough for mass ditribution.<br /><br /> http://www.openoffice.org/
